To be fair, Ramaswamy said children "of illegal immigrants." There's no evidence Ramaswamy's parents lacked authorization to be in the United States when he was born.
Regardless, his beliefs would require amending the U.S. Constitution.* Last time I checked, the president lacked the unilateral power to do that.
* Or getting the right five people to agree with you.

2024 presidential candidate Robert F. Kennedy Jr. plans to announce he will run as an independent on October 9 in Pennsylvania, Mediaite has learned.
Kennedy’s campaign machine is now planning “attack ads” against the Democratic National Committee in order to “pave the way” for his announcement in Philadelphia about running as an independent, according to a text reviewed by Mediaite.
“Bobby feels that the DNC is changing the rules to exclude his candidacy so an independent run is the only way to go,” a Kennedy campaign insider told Mediaite.
